What President and First Lady were presiding over a Christmas Eve dinner and party when the office wing of the White House caught on fire?
Truman? I think he at least once spent Xmas at his own home instead of the WH, maybe this happened then?
Good guess, but not right. I think Truman was forced out by the renovations being done to the decaying mansion.

Hint: It must have been depressing to have a fire at Christmas.
The Great Depression? Hoover?
A+ I figured that clue would solve it quickly. BTW: I got the question courtesy of Thomas's tweets about the White House, which led to the White House Christmas ornament collection. They have just announced the 2016 ornament which honors Herbert Hoover. It is a fire truck commemorating that event. It also says that the next Christmas, the Hoovers gave toy fire trucks as presents to honor the good work done by the firefighters.
